Plough on The Hill Description

One of The Plough's claims to fame is that it was formerly run by Barbara Windsor, a lady who truly believed in the work ethic. She would probably hardly recognise it after the makeover - not that it's bad, plenty of modern traditional, if you get my drift, but definitely symbolising a change of direction.

By means that I know not The Plough has avoided the trap that ensnares all too many such resurrected failed boozers, keeping both its authenticity and succeeding brilliantly on the food which after all is what it's mainly about.

A three course meal here can be doubly enjoyed because its darned good, as well as being incredibly good value for money. Typically, expect to order something along the lines of cauliflower velouté with truffle oil, followed by roasted breast of Gressingham duck with pomme purée, savoy cabbage and bacon, and finishing with a dark chocolate terrine and orange sorbet that is positively orgasmic.

So, good vibes all round, the sort of thing that Ms Windsor would have been much chuffed about. Cheers!
